Transaction 29e5cac1882670e763d737b11af722d0eff3ca526c90dc0e9a547f14081e8d46

1 Input
2 Outputs
  • 29e5cac1882670e763d737b11af722d0eff3ca526c90dc0e9a547f14081e8d46:0
  • value  408706308
    address  3DTyMAjgCbTEfTsu3k9cTwEXwhvmnNgCUW
  • 29e5cac1882670e763d737b11af722d0eff3ca526c90dc0e9a547f14081e8d46:1
  • value  149199269
    address  334TEtk1iw7dxoPDfEohEQTorNYwPk8kCL